用于降低计算复杂度的双相位因子PTS 被引量:2

Dual phase PTS for reducing the computational complexity

摘要 为降低OFDM系统的功率峰均比,提出一种新的PTS方法——双相位因子PTS(DP-PTS)。依次介绍了PTS、IPTS和DP-PTS方法的原理,并对3种方法进行了仿真实验,对比了3种方法的峰均比性能和计算复杂度。 The paper introduces a new partial transmit sequence (PTS) scheme, dual phase PTS(DP-PTS) to reduce the peak to average power ratio (PAPR) of orthogonal frequency division multiplexing (OFDM) systems. It introduces the principle of PTS, IPTS and DP-PTS scheme, carries out the simulation experiment to the three schemes, compares the PAPR performance and the computational complexity of the three schemes.
